Understanding the Importance of Proper Diabetic Foot Care

Proper diabetic foot care is crucial for individuals managing diabetes. Ignoring foot health can lead to serious complications such as foot ulcers, infections, and even amputation. This is because diabetes can cause nerve damage and reduced blood flow to the feet, making them more vulnerable to injury and infection.

Understanding the importance of proper diabetic foot care starts with daily inspections. Regularly check your feet for any cuts, blisters, redness, or swelling. If you notice any issues, it’s important to seek medical attention right away. Additionally, it’s important to wash your feet daily with warm water and mild soap, making sure to thoroughly dry them afterward.

Another key aspect of proper foot care is wearing appropriate footwear, such as Diabetic Footwear. These slippers are specifically designed to provide optimal support and protection for diabetic feet. They should be breathable to prevent excessive moisture, which can lead to fungal infections. They should also have a non-slip design to reduce the risk of falls and injuries.

Proper diabetic foot care is essential for individuals managing diabetes. One key aspect of foot care is wearing the right footwear, such as Diabetic Footwear. When it comes to Diabetic Footwear, breathability is an important factor to consider.

Diabetic feet are often more susceptible to moisture buildup, which can lead to fungal infections. Breathable materials, such as mesh or cotton, allow air to circulate the feet, keeping them dry and preventing excessive moisture. This is especially important for individuals who may experience sweating or have issues with foot perspiration.

Breathable Diabetic Footwear also help regulate foot temperature, preventing overheating or excessive sweating. By allowing air to flow freely, they help maintain a comfortable and healthy foot environment. In addition to preventing moisture buildup, breathable materials also help reduce the risk of skin irritation and friction-related injuries. They allow the skin to breathe, minimizing the chances of blisters or abrasions.

The Role of Non-slip Designs in Preventing Accidents

Proper diabetic foot care goes beyond just wearing the right footwear – it’s also about ensuring that your slippers have non-slip designs to prevent accidents. For individuals with diabetes, the risk of falls and injuries is heightened due to factors such as nerve damage and reduced sensation in the feet. This is where non-slip designs in Diabetic Footwear play a crucial role in preventing accidents.

Non-slip designs typically include features such as rubber outsoles or textured grips that provide traction and stability. These designs help prevent slips, trips and falls by increasing grip on different surfaces. Whether you’re walking on smooth floors or uneven surfaces, having a non-slip design on your Diabetic Footwear can greatly reduce the risk of accidents.

Additionally, non-slip designs can be especially beneficial for individuals with peripheral neuropathy, a common condition among diabetics that affects the nerves in the feet. By providing enhanced traction, non-slip designs can help compensate for the lack of sensation, allowing individuals to maintain their balance and avoid injuries.

Choosing the Right Size and Fit for Diabetic Footwear

When it comes to Diabetic Footwear, choosing the right size and fit is essential for optimal comfort and support. Ill-fitting slippers can cause discomfort, and blisters, and even increase the risk of falls. So, how do you ensure that you’re getting the perfect fit?

First, it’s important to measure your feet accurately. Take a measuring tape and measure the length and width of your feet while standing. Use these measurements as a guide when selecting the size of your slippers. Remember, each brand may have slightly different sizing, so it’s best to refer to their specific size charts.

Next, consider the type of closure in the slippers. Velcro closures or adjustable straps can provide a customized fit, allowing you to adjust the slippers according to your foot’s needs. This is especially helpful if you have foot swelling or irregular foot shapes.

It’s also crucial to try on the slippers and walk around in them to ensure they feel comfortable and provide enough room for your toes to wiggle. Diabetic Footwear should have a wide toe box to accommodate any foot deformities or conditions such as bunions or hammertoes.

Lastly, pay attention to any specific recommendations or guidelines provided by healthcare professionals or podiatrists. They can offer valuable advice on choosing the right size and fit for your individual foot needs.

Key Features to Look for When Buying Diabetic Slippers

When it comes to buying diabetic slippers, there are a few key features to look out for to ensure you’re getting the best support and comfort for your feet. First and foremost, opt for slippers that are specifically designed for individuals with diabetes. These slippers will have features like a wide toe box, which allows for proper toe movement and helps accommodate any foot deformities or conditions such as bunions or hammertoes.

Another important feature to consider is adjustable closures. Look for slippers with Velcro straps or adjustable buckles that allow you to customize the fit according to your foot’s needs. This is particularly beneficial if you experience foot swelling or have irregular foot shapes.

Additionally, choose slippers with a cushioned and supportive insole. This will provide extra comfort and help reduce pressure on your feet. Look for slippers with memory foam or gel inserts that mold to the shape of your foot.

Lastly, pay attention to the sole of the slippers. Opt for ones with a non-slip design that provides traction and stability. This will help prevent accidents and falls, especially if you have reduced sensation or nerve damage in your feet.

Tips for Proper Maintenance and Care of Diabetic Footwear

Taking care of your Diabetic Footwear is just as important as wearing them. By properly maintaining and caring for your slippers, you can extend their lifespan and ensure they continue to provide the support and comfort your feet need. Here are some tips to help you with the proper maintenance and care of your Diabetic Footwear:

  • Clean them regularly: Diabetic Footwear can accumulate dirt, sweat, and bacteria over time. To keep them clean, make sure to regularly wash them according to the manufacturer’s instructions. Use mild detergent and cold water, and avoid using bleach or harsh chemicals that could damage the materials.
  • Air dry them: After washing, let your slippers air dry naturally. Avoid using a dryer or direct heat, as this can cause the slippers to shrink or warp. Placing them near a fan or in a well-ventilated area will help speed up the drying process.
  • Use a fabric freshener: To keep your slippers smelling fresh, consider using a fabric freshener or deodorizer. These products can help eliminate any odors and keep your slippers smelling clean and pleasant.
  • Store them properly: When not in use, store your Diabetic Footwear in a clean, dry place. Avoid exposing them to extreme temperatures or direct sunlight, as this can damage the materials. Additionally, keep them away from pets or any sharp objects that could cause punctures or tears.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

1. Q: Can I wear regular slippers if I have diabetes?

A: It is highly recommended to wear Diabetic Footwear instead of regular slippers if you have diabetes. Diabetic Footwear are specifically designed to provide optimal support and protection for diabetic feet. They have features such as breathability and non-slip designs, which help reduce the risk of complications and accidents.

2. Q: How often should I inspect my feet for any issues?

A: It is important to inspect your feet daily for any cuts, blisters, redness, or swelling. This daily inspection can help catch any potential problems early on and allow for timely medical attention if needed.

3. Q: Can I wash my Diabetic Footwear in a washing machine?

A: It is best to refer to the manufacturer’s instructions for washing your Diabetic Footwear. Some slippers may be machine washable, while others may require hand washing. Following the recommended care instructions will help maintain the quality and effectiveness of your slippers.
